However the shrubs consist of so little of the compound that pharmacologists happen to be not able to research its medicinal apps. Now, a crew with the Scripps Research Institute in Jupiter, Florida, has produced conolidine in the lab from uncomplicated commencing components, and located that it has analgesic consequences. The scientists explain their conclusions in a paper published these days in Character Chemistry.

The 2nd soreness phase is due to an inflammatory response, when the main reaction is acute injury for the nerve fibers. Conolidine injection was discovered to suppress the two the stage one and a pair of soreness response (sixty). This means conolidine successfully suppresses each chemically or inflammatory ache of the two an acute and persistent nature. More analysis by Tarselli et al. located conolidine to own no affinity to the mu-opioid receptor, suggesting a special manner of action from common opiate analgesics. Also, this review uncovered that the drug would not alter locomotor action in mice topics, suggesting an absence of Unwanted effects like sedation or addiction present in other dopamine-endorsing substances (60).
